site stats

Combinational clock gating

WebSynchronization Register Chain Length. 1.4.1.7. Simple Dual-Port, Dual-Clock Synchronous RAM. 1.4.1.7. Simple Dual-Port, Dual-Clock Synchronous RAM. With dual-clock designs, synthesis tools cannot accurately infer the read-during-write behavior because it depends on the timing of the two clocks within the target device. WebApr 17, 2015 · Clock Gating is the major acenario of dynamic power reduction in VLSI designs of SOC, MPSOC,ASIC, SOPC. ... • Design spots where certain input/ input combination to a circuit can never occur. There may be possible causes for the SDC conditions. • 𝒚 = 𝒂 + 𝒃 , 𝒕𝒉𝒆𝒏 𝒚 = 𝟎, 𝒂 = 𝟏, 𝒃 = ~ 𝒘𝒊𝒍𝒍 ...

Reduce Power in Chip Designs with Sequential Clock Gating

WebCombinational logic doesn’t need clocks, if you don’t care how long it takes. If you care, then you have to prove that the worst case delay through the combinational logic is less … WebModifying Rule Severity Levels. 2.5.5.4. Modifying Rule Severity Levels. You can increase the severity level of a Design Assistant rule to match the importance of the rule for your design. You cannot decrease the severity level below the default. Design Assistant messages and reports reflect the rule severity level. brown \u0026 hopkins country store - chepachet https://corcovery.com

The Ultimate Guide to Clock Gating - AnySilicon

WebRegister Combinational Logic Outputs 2.2.3.2. Avoid Asynchronous Clock Division 2.2.3.3. Avoid Ripple Counters 2.2.3.4. Use Multiplexed Clocks 2.2.3.5. ... If you must use clocks gated by logic, follow a robust clock-gating methodology and ensure the gated clock signal uses dedicated global clock routing. Web时钟门控技术分类:通常,有两种不同的时钟门控实现技术。 combinational clock gating–这种类型的时钟门控由工具在综合时自动识别引入。 sequential clock gating –这种类型的时钟门控作为功能的一部分引 … WebInferring FIFOs in HDL Code. 1.4.1. Inferring RAM functions from HDL Code x. 1.4.1.1. Use Synchronous Memory Blocks 1.4.1.2. Avoid Unsupported Reset and Control Conditions 1.4.1.3. Check Read-During-Write Behavior 1.4.1.4. Controlling RAM Inference and Implementation 1.4.1.5. Single-Clock Synchronous RAM with Old Data Read-During … brown \u0026 hopkins country store chepachet ri

The Ultimate Guide to Clock Gating - AnySilicon

Category:combinational clock gating Vs sequential clock gating

Tags:Combinational clock gating

Combinational clock gating

AMD Adaptive Computing Documentation Portal - Xilinx

WebMay 31, 2024 · The dynamic switching of the clock network typically accounts for 30–40% of the overall power dissipation of a modern VLSI design. Clock gating is a popular approach for minimizing dynamic power dissipation [] in synchronous circuits by eliminating the clock signal while the circuitry is not in use.Clock gating saves power by reducing … WebQuiz: Clock gating checks at a complex gate : Discusses how to proceed if there is a random combinational cell having a clock at one of its inputs. Integrated clock gating cell : Discusses the special clock gating cell used in designs to implement clock gating in today's designs.

Combinational clock gating

Did you know?

WebFigure 1. Two common implementations of clock gating for positive edge-triggered registers. The gated clock signals clk G are inhibited when = ∨ G g g 1 2 is true. If G is …

WebSep 19, 2014 · Fig 2.5 Using combinational gates for clock gating. 3 Sources of data glitches. Any combinational logic used in data path is glitch prone . But since the timing … WebRecommended Clock-Gating Methods. 2.2.4. Optimizing Physical Implementation and Timing Closure x. 2.2.4.1. Planning Physical Implementation 2.2.4.2. ... Combinational loop behavior generally depends on relative propagation delays through the logic involved in the loop. As discussed, propagation delays can change, which means the behavior of the ...

Webcombinational logic part of a finite state machine. A sequential circuit is however different from a combinational one in a number of important aspects: (i) A sequential circuit has flip-flops, which store state signals. (ii) A sequential circuit receives a special signal called clock, which is used to synchronously trigger the flip-flops. WebAutomatic sequential clock gating with PowerPro. Clock gating is a common Register Transfer Level (RTL) power optimization. Today, RTL synthesis tools identify and …

WebFeb 1, 2015 · The way of Glitch reduction for ISCAS 85 bench mark circuits using combinational clock gating principle is explained and the functionality ofbench mark circuits are verified using Cadence physical flow with RTL compiler. Low power design is gaining prominence due to the increasing need of battery operated portable devices with …

WebMar 11, 2013 · Several techniques are used for clock gating[1]. The first, combinational clock gating, is a relatively straightforward way of disabling the clock to registers when their output does not change. It involves … evettemoorey49 gmail.comWebIn computer architecture, clock gating is a popular power management technique used in many synchronous circuits for reducing dynamic power dissipation, by removing the … brown \u0026 hurley rockhamptonWebHi I am working on ASIC prototyping and using virtex-7 2000t FPGA. I am getting lot of hold violations between source clock and gated clock. In this design clock gating … brown \u0026 howard marinaWebClock Multiplexing. 1.6.2. Clock Multiplexing. Clock multiplexing is sometimes used to operate the same logic function with different clock sources. This type of logic can introduce glitches that create functional problems. The delay inherent in the combinational logic can also lead to timing problems. brown \u0026 james law firm st louisWebDec 24, 2015 · Figure 1 A clock gating check. A clock gating check occurs when a gating signal can control the path of a clock signal at a … brown \u0026 james law firmWebDec 17, 2012 · Dec. 17, 2012. Clock gating is one of the most frequently used techniques in RTL to reduce dynamic power consumption without affecting the functionality of the … brown \u0026 hurley yatalaWebAutomatic sequential clock gating with PowerPro. Clock gating is a common Register Transfer Level (RTL) power optimization. Today, RTL synthesis tools identify and automate simple, combinational clock gating. However, greater power savings can be achieved through sequential clock gating optimizations. Until recently, sequential clock gating ... brown \u0026 hopkins country store ri